Through The Body Shop at Home Service, consultants are able to sell products to consumers from the comfort of their own home.

Despite thousands of consultants and customers using this service, it will shut down at the end of the working week.

This comes shortly after the confirmation that The Body Shop has fallen into administration with more than 2,200 jobs being at risk.

Aurelius, the German company that purchased The Body Shop for £207millon last year, said it had been unable to bolster the business following dismal Christmas trading.
